Job Title: Big Data Engineer
Location: Alpharetta, GA.
Type: Full-time / C2C
Overview:
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Developer to join our team. The ideal candidate will have expertise in programming and experience in building scalable and reliable applications.
Responsibilities:
• Develop and maintain a public cloud infrastructure and solutions to support the availability, orchestration, configuration, maintenance, and monitoring of cloud environments.
• Actively work with cloud and application architects to build cloud infrastructure for customer-facing applications and services.
• Build and maintain automation frameworks and tools to ensure high speed & low-cost provisioning, maximum uptime, and predictability while preventing outages and service interruptions or degradations.
• Communicate, coordinate, and collaborate with peers in Cloud Engineering.
Required Skills:
• Minimum of 5+ years of experience working in an IT Infrastructure team in a Cloud, PaaS environment and supporting mission-critical services.
• Minimum of 5+ years of experience designing, building, and supporting multi-regional IaaS/PaaS solutions on MS Azure or GCP or AWS.
• Experience in cloud automation, configuration management, and deployment of enterprise-scale infrastructures as code (IaC) using Ansible, Terraform, and Python.
• Experience with one or more container platforms such as Kubernetes or Docker is preferred.
• Proficient knowledge of the security processes, standards & issues involved in multi-tier cloud or hybrid applications, including relevant data privacy and compliance requirements. Familiarity with principles of network, application, and information security.
• Understanding of software engineering, including DevOps, CI/CD pipeline, test automation, environment, configuration automation, etc.
• Experience managing configuration, build and deployments for enterprise software solutions
• Experience with Kubernetes administration and operations
• Experience working on cloud-based infrastructure e.g Google Cloud Platform
• Experience with infrastructure as code (Terraform or CloudFormation)
• Experience with containerized systems and container orchestration
• Experience automating cloud platform configuration, build and deployments
• Excellent knowledge of Linux/Bash technologies
• Strong understanding of network fundamentals
• Familiarity with Agile methodologies and practices
• Experience managing multiple projects and priorities simultaneously
• Ability to understand critical issues and bring appropriate resolution to complex issues
